Official account of Ursula Klingmüller's lab at the German Cancer Research Center in Heidelberg. We are focussing on quantitative biology, mathematical models of signaling pathways, systems medicine, and proteomics.

Our lab is currently at the e:Med Meeting 2024
on Systems Medicine 💊 in Hamburg! @sebdl.bsky.social and Dr. Marcel Schilling already gave talks on their approaches to improve patient care for NAFLD/liver cancer and EPO treatment in chronic kidney disease 🙌🏻
